The most effective DRM I've seen lately was FADE for ArmA 2. I was wondering why I couldn't shoot straight in the pirated version, only to learn that it was part of the anti-piracy programs that slowly and steadily decreased the playability of the game. Needless to say, after being annoyed and not able to shoot straight...I bought the game just so I could try it properly.

$45 well spent I might add.

Ultimately if I pirate a game and love it, I will buy it though, for various reasons.
